Deductive reasoning moves from general principles to specific conclusions, while inductive reasoning moves from specific observations to broader generalizations. Deductive reasoning aims to prove a conclusion with certainty, while inductive reasoning aims to support a conclusion with probability.

Deductive reasoning is considered stronger than inductive reasoning because it involves drawing specific conclusions from general principles or premises, leading to definite results. In contrast, inductive reasoning involves making generalizations based on specific observations, leaving room for uncertainty and error in the conclusions drawn. Deductive reasoning follows a more structured and logical process, while inductive reasoning relies more on probabilities and patterns.
